AD8659ARZ-RL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

  • The AD8659ARZ-RL is a high-speed op-amp, and as such, it requires careful layout and placement to minimize noise and ensure optimal performance. It is recommended to keep the input and output traces short and away from noise sources, use a solid ground plane, and decouple the power supplies with low-ESR capacitors. Additionally, it is recommended to place the op-amp close to the feedback resistors to minimize parasitic capacitance.
  • The choice of feedback resistors for the AD8659ARZ-RL depends on the desired gain and bandwidth of the amplifier. A good starting point is to use resistors with a value between 1 kΩ and 10 kΩ. The feedback resistors should also be matched to minimize common-mode gain errors. Additionally, it is recommended to use low-noise, high-precision resistors to minimize thermal noise and ensure optimal performance.
  • The AD8659ARZ-RL can drive capacitive loads up to 1 nF without oscillation or instability. However, it is recommended to use a series resistor to dampen the load and prevent oscillation. The value of the series resistor depends on the capacitive load and the desired bandwidth of the amplifier.
  • To ensure stability when using the AD8659ARZ-RL in a feedback loop, it is recommended to use a compensation capacitor between the output and the inverting input. The value of the compensation capacitor depends on the gain and bandwidth of the amplifier, as well as the capacitive load. Additionally, it is recommended to use a phase compensation technique, such as a lead-lag network, to ensure stability and optimal performance.
  • The AD8659ARZ-RL requires a well-decoupled power supply to ensure optimal performance and minimize noise. It is recommended to use a combination of low-ESR capacitors, such as ceramic or film capacitors, and a ferrite bead or inductor to decouple the power supply. The decoupling capacitors should be placed as close as possible to the op-amp power pins.

About Analog Devices

Analog Devices Inc. is a global leader in the design and manufacturing of analog, mixed-signal, and digital signal processing integrated circuits and software solutions for the industrial, automotive, healthcare, communications industries. Analog Devices serves a diverse range of markets including industrial, automotive, healthcare, energy, aerospace, defense, and consumer electronics industries. Analog Devices’ product portfolio includes a wide range of ICs, modules, and subsystems.
